Notes: 1. A custom many devotees follow even today and get benefited is, "kayiRu cArththal". With all devotion after worship the devotees puts a sacred thread in the thirumuRai collection and picks a random padhikam using that thread. The padhikam that comes out would have the resolution to the thing sought by the devotee. meykaNDAr who composed the great philosophy text, "shiva nyAna bOdham" was born through the remedy got this way. This tradition has been started by the great nyAna cambandhar himself when he wanted to pick a padhikam for "anal vAdham" (fire challenge). --\ ----------- Name of hara encompass !
